IELTS Speaking test in Jordan – August 2010

This post is dedicated to people whose exam is tomorrow – good luck to all, and may you get easy questions! When it’s all over and you are feeling like sharing – send us anything you can remember.

IELTS exam in Jordan was identical to the exams in Ireland, UK and Iran. Below is another version of the speaking questions shared by F (thank you!).

Speaking test

Interview

– State your name.
– Do you work or study?
– What is your work?
– Did you do any training for your work?
– Describe your neighbors.
– Do you think it is beneficial to have a neighbor?

Cue Card

Describe a person you lived with, please say:
– What is the name of the person?
– How are you related to the person?
– How long have you lived with this person?
– What interests do you have in common with this person?

Discussion

– What are the advantages and disadvantages of living at home and away from home?
– What are the disadvantages of living alone?
– Can the attitude of a person change over time?

IELTS Speaking test in Iran – August 2010

IELTS speaking questions were shared by T who took her exam in Teheran, Iran.

Speaking test

Interview

– What is your name?
– Can I see your identification?
– Do you work or study?
– What is your job?
– What does your job involve?
– Does your job require experience?
– Do you pay attention to fashion? Why?
– What kind of fashion do you prefer?
– Do you listen to weather forecasts? Why?
– What kind of weather do you like?

Cue card

Describe a TV program that you like and watch. Please say
– What is the name of the TV program?
– What is it about?
– Why do you watch it?
– When do you watch it?

Discussion

– Do people watch TV a lot these days?
– How often do you watch it?
– How do you see TV programs change in the future?
– Do you think the amount of TV programs will increase or decrease in the future?
– Is it good that children watch TV?
– Is it possible to educate through TV?
– Why don’t parents control children while they are watching TV?
